The Bay Area Air Quality Management District turned a routine regulatory update into a statement on community health priorities, unanimously lowering the threshold for winter wood-burning bans while expanding wildfire prevention efforts across the region.

  • Spare the Air threshold drops from 35 to 25 μg/m³, triggering more no-burn days this winter

  • Prescribed burn fees waived for nonprofits and private landowners fighting wildfire risk

  • Bayview Hunters Point inspection pilot shows 3x higher violation rates at prioritized facilities

  • Unanimous board support for both regulatory changes despite enforcement concerns

  • Weekend inspections coming to AB 617 environmental justice communities
